Product Information

This near-new 10,000mL cylindrical reaction vessel is in excellent, used condition with minimal cosmetic imperfections. Manufactured in the United States, it features robust walls and a 200mm flat flange, ground for a tight seal. Designed with a gently sloping contour at the side wall-botto junction to prevent structural weaknesses. Please note that slight cosmetic stains are present on the flange. This unit is ideal for laboratory settings requiring reliable and durable chemistry glassware.
